All people aged 12 and over with diabetes (type 1 and 2) are offered annual eye screening appointments.

The only exceptions are people with eye disease who are already under the care of an ophthalmology specialist. Diabetic Eye Screening is NHS annual screening programme and its part of your annual check. Please speak to your GP or nurse to get referral.

Bedfordshire, Luton and Milton Keynes Diabetic Eye Screening

The BLMK Diabetic Eye Screening Programme provides NHS specialist diabetic eye screening across Bedfordshire, Luton and Milton Keynes (BLMK). This service is delivered by Bedfordshire Hospitals NHS Foundation Trust and Milton Keynes University Hospital and conducts a quality assured screening at 20 locations across BLMK.
